Show Notes
This podcast delves into the critical aspects of data privacy laws like GDPR and the Connecticut Data Privacy Law, alongside the essential Payment Card Industry Data Security Standard (PCI DSS) compliance for e-commerce success. We explore how retailers can craft clear privacy policies, manage user consent effectively, and implement stringent security measures to protect customer data and ensure secure online transactions in the evolving digital landscape. Join us for insights on building customer trust through adherence to regulations and best practices in digital retail security.
